- description: Tin perovskite solar cells (Sn-PSCs) offer considerable potential for
    lead (Pb)-free photovoltaic applications. Unfortunately, the poor crystallinity
    and facial tendency of oxidation from Sn2+ to Sn4+ are still challenging for the
    performance of Sn-PSCs. Herein, we introduced butylphosphonic acid 4-ammonium
    chloride (4ABPACl) bifunctional additive as a crosslinker in the Sn-perovskite
    precursor solution. The morphological and structural analysis confirmed that the
    terminal group –NH3+ and –PO(OH)2 of 4ABPACl cross-linked with the iodide ions
    (I-) of the perovskite framework through hydrogen bonding and suppressed the Sn2+
    oxidation.  As a result, a pinhole-free uniform perovskite film with an extended
    lifetime of charge carriers as confirmed by scanning electron microscope and time-resolved
    photoluminescence respectively. These improvements in Sn-perovskite enhanced the
    power conversion efficiency of Sn-PSCs from 6.65 to 9.20 %. Moreover, crosslinker-modified
    PSCs showed an improvement in stability both under continuous light for encapsulated
    PSCs and in the N2 glove box for unencapsulated PSCs.
